Mortgage-backed Securities May Answer Bond Dilemma. (Originated from The Orange County Register, Calif.)
Knight Ridder/Tribune Business News, November, 1993 by Lansner, Jonathan
Nov. 29--It has been a disappointing year for mortgage-backed securities. In fact, it's been so dreary that some experts are suggesting these bonds as a possible bright spot for fixed-income investors torn between taking risk in volatile long-term bonds or speculative - and now high-priced - junk securities or getting paltry returns on secure, cash equivalents.
"Mortgages look extremely attractive for the next 12 months," said Robert Dow of Lord, Abbett & Co. in New York, one of 10 experts polled by The Orange County Register on the outlook for the bond market.
